1. ホーム
  2. オペレーティングシステム
  3. レッドハット/セントス

CentOSでのiptablesのIPブロックのコマンドを説明します。

2022-01-16 04:20:18

表示 当日ログイン 失敗したIP

1つのコマンドで、これらのIPをすべてブロックすることができます。

for i in `grep "$(date +"%b %d")" /var/log/secure | grep "Failed password" | awk '{print $(NF-3)}' | sort | uniq -c | sort -nr| awk '{print $2}'` ;do iptables -A INPUT -s $i -j DROP; done

効果